MySQL安装cmake方式有几种?怎样操作?
数据库教程在软件开发和系统构建的过程中,MySQL和cmake都是不可或缺的工具。MySQL是一个广泛使用的关系型数据库管理系统,而cmake则是一个跨平台的自动化建构系统。那么,在安装MySQL时,我们是否可以通过cmake来进行呢?如果可以,又有哪些方式呢?本文将为您一一解答。
首先,需要明确的是,cmake通常不是直接用来安装MySQL的,而是用来编译MySQL源代码的。通过cmake,我们可以根据不同的操作系统和硬件环境生成相应的Makefile文件,进而编译和安装MySQL。
一般来说,通过cmake编译安装MySQL的方式主要有两种:
- 源码编译安装:这是最常见的一种方式。首先,您需要从MySQL的官方网站下载MySQL的源代码包。然后,解压源代码包并进入解压后的目录。接着,使用cmake命令配置编译选项,生成Makefile文件。最后,使用make命令进行编译,并使用make install命令进行安装。
重要命令示例:
tar -zxvf mysql-VERSION.tar.gz
cd mysql-VERSION
mkdir build
cd build
cmake ..
make
sudo make install
注意:这里的“VERSION”应替换为您下载的MySQL源代码包的版本号。另外,cmake ..命令后面的两个点表示源代码的位置是父目录。
- 通过包管理器安装cmake后再编译MySQL:这种方式适用于那些系统中没有预先安装cmake的情况。首先,您需要通过系统的包管理器(如apt、yum等)安装cmake。然后,再按照源码编译安装的方式编译和安装MySQL。

无论采用哪种方式,都需要注意以下几点:
- 确保您的系统满足MySQL的编译和安装要求,包括操作系统版本、内存大小、磁盘空间等。
- 在使用cmake配置编译选项时,可以根据需要开启或关闭某些功能,以优化MySQL的性能和适用性。
- 在编译和安装过程中,如果遇到问题,可以查看MySQL和cmake的官方文档,或者在相关论坛上寻求帮助。